.w-e-text{
  /*padding: 10px;*/
  color:#242424;
  font-size:.32rem;
  line-height:.5rem;
  font-weight: 400;
}

.w-e-text img{
  max-width:100% !important;
  display:block;
  margin:0 auto;
}


.w-e-text ul li{
  list-style:disc !important;
}
.w-e-text ol li{
  list-style:decimal !important;
}


.w-e-clear-fix:after {
  content: "";
  display: table;
  clear: both;
}

/*默认样式*/
.w-e-text p,
.w-e-text>div,
.w-e-text  ul,
.w-e-text  ol,
.w-e-text  h1,
.w-e-text  h2,
.w-e-text  h3,
.w-e-text  h4,
.w-e-text  h5,
.w-e-text  table,
.w-e-text  blockquote,
.w-e-text  code,
.w-e-text  pre,
.w-e-text  section{
  /*font-family:'微软雅黑','arial';*/
  color:#242424;
  /*font-size:.32rem;*/
  /*line-height:.5rem;*/
  /*margin: 0 0 .2rem 0;*/

  font-size:.36rem;
  line-height:.64rem;
  margin: 0 0 .42rem 0;
  font-weight: 400;
}
.w-e-text>div{
  margin: 0;
}
.w-e-text blockquote{
  margin:0;
}
.w-e-text blockquote + *{
  margin: .15rem 0 .15rem 0;
}
.w-e-text * + blockquote{
  margin: .15rem 0 0 0;
}
.w-e-text blockquote + blockquote{
  margin: 0;
}


/*.w-e-text h1,*/
/*.w-e-text h2,*/
/*.w-e-text h3,*/
/*.w-e-text h4,*/
/*.w-e-text h5,*/
/*.w-e-text table,*/
/*.w-e-text pre {*/
  /*line-height: 1.5;*/
/*}*/
.w-e-text p,
.w-e-text section{
  /*text-indent: 2em;*/
  text-align:justify;
  letter-spacing: 1px;
}
.w-e-text ul,
.w-e-text ol {
  margin-left:.2rem;
}


.w-e-text table {
  border-top: 1px solid #ccc;
  border-left: 1px solid #ccc;
}
.w-e-text table td,
.w-e-text table th {
  border-bottom: 1px solid #ccc;
  border-right: 1px solid #ccc;
  padding: .03rem .05rem;
}
.w-e-text table th {
  border-bottom: 2px solid #ccc;
  text-align: center;
}
.w-e-text:focus {
  outline: none;
}



.w-e-text *{
  /*cursor: text;*/
  box-sizing: border-box;
  /*user-select: text;*/
  outline: none;
}


/*分割线*/
.w-e-text hr{
  box-sizing: content-box;
  /*height: 0;*/
  overflow: visible;
  /*margin: 1.5em 0;*/
  /*border: 1px solid #e9e9e9;*/
  /*border-width: 1px 0 0;*/
  /*border-top: 1px solid #d8d8d8;*/
  height:.16rem;
  background:none;
  border:none;
  position:relative;;
}
.w-e-text hr:before {
  position: absolute;
  content: "";
  top: 0;
  left: 0;
  width: 100%;
  height: 1px;
  background: #d8d8d8;
}

/*h1段落*/
/*.w-e-text h1,*/
/*.w-e-text h2,*/
/*.w-e-text h3,*/
.w-e-text h4{
  position: relative;
  font-size: .32rem;
  min-height:.5rem;
  line-height:.5rem;
  color: #222;
  /*padding-left: 12px;*/
  border-left: none;
}
/*.w-e-text h1:before,*/
/*.w-e-text h2:before,*/
/*.w-e-text h3:before,*/
/*.w-e-text h4:before{*/
  /*position: absolute;*/
  /*content: "";*/
  /*top: 4px;*/
  /*left: 0;*/
  /*width: 4px;*/
  /*height: 20px;*/
  /*background: #de504a;*/
/*}*/
.w-e-text h1{
  font-size: .32rem;
  min-height:.5rem;
  line-height:.5rem;
  color: #036eb8;
  /*padding-left: 12px;*/
  border-left: none;
  font-weight:bold;
}
.w-e-text h2{
  font-size: .32rem;
  min-height:.5rem;
  line-height:.5rem;
  color: #03142b;
  /*padding-left: 12px;*/
  border-left: none;
  font-weight:bold;
  position: relative;
  text-align:center;
}
.w-e-text h2:before{
  position: absolute;
  content: "";
  top: -.17rem;
  left: 0;
  width: 100%;
  height: .17rem;
  background:url(data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Aa0AAAARCAYAAABuKfONAA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AAyFpVFh0WE1MOmNvbS5hZG9iZS54bXAAAAAAADw/eHBhY2tldCBiZWdpbj0i77u/IiBpZD0iVzVNME1wQ2VoaUh6cmVTek5UY3prYzlkIj8+IDx4OnhtcG1ldGEgeG1sbnM6eD0iYWRvYmU6bnM6bWV0YS8iIHg6eG1wdGs9IkFkb2JlIFhNUCBDb3JlIDUuNi1jMTQyIDc5LjE2MDkyNCwgMjAxNy8wNy8xMy0wMTowNjozOSAgICAgICAgIj4gPHJkZjpSREYgeG1sbnM6cmRmPSJodHRwOi8vd3d3LnczLm9yZy8xOTk5LzAyLzIyLXJkZi1zeW50YXgtbnMjIj4gPHJkZjpEZXNjcmlwdGlvbiByZGY6YWJvdXQ9IiIgeG1sbnM6eG1wPSJodHRwOi8vbnMuYWRvYmUuY29tL3hhcC8xLjAvIiB4bWxuczp4bXBNTT0iaHR0cDovL25zLmFkb2JlLmNvbS94YXAvMS4wL21tLyIgeG1sbnM6c3RSZWY9Imh0dHA6Ly9ucy5hZG9iZS5jb20veGFwLzEuMC9zVHlwZS9SZXNvdXJjZVJlZiMiIHhtcDpDcmVhdG9yVG9vbD0iQWRvYmUgUGhvdG9zaG9wIENDIChXaW5kb3dzKSIgeG1wTU06SW5zdGFuY2VJRD0ieG1wLmlpZDozQjM0QzBFRDc5NDgxMUVBQUM3N0M2QjgwMDlBQjlBQiIgeG1wTU06RG9jdW1lbnRJRD0ieG1wLmRpZDozQjM0QzBFRTc5NDgxMUVBQUM3N0M2QjgwMDlBQjlBQiI+IDx4bXBNTTpEZXJpdmVkRnJvbSBzdFJlZjppbnN0YW5jZUlEPSJ4bXAuaWlkOjNCMzRDMEVCNzk0ODExRUFBQzc3QzZCODAwOUFCOUFCIiBzdFJlZjpkb2N1bWVudElEPSJ4bXAuZGlkOjNCMzRDMEVDNzk0ODExRUFBQzc3QzZCODAwOUFCOUFCIi8+IDwvcmRmOkRlc2NyaXB0aW9uPiA8L3JkZjpSREY+IDwveDp4bXBtZXRhPiA8P3hwYWNrZXQgZW5kPSJyIj8+j7az8wAAAvlJREFUeNrsnVuITHEcx//HymV3PSjSiuSSIiUKD2Inb+RSHrwq17GFLcTDps2LZEtCO7bmSXiR2lJKkssThXiheCC33LIuU1KM79//v8U4Z5wza2bqzOdTn87unP+Zc86/zvnO/5zfmQmKxaIBgGQEQfDH/1dNS5smP+QJuUpOkM/lA3le5jOm8CbsvTgGAeIzjC4AGBoKrIWaPJaz5Aw5Qn6SK+RZuU4+Urtt9BYAoQVQz8CygTRRNpfMGiN75Uy5Xu6QPWp/jF4DILQA6hFYHZp0RMy21w9ny63yrpwml8kNWm4zvQdAaAHUMrDGa3LIuPtYg3yTIyOOs/1yudwuD2v5sfQiQHKG0wXQKFwLWkNfby9+SdTGs8UfP6flAv/aMzmpzCZ0yXnyqczKg1XcPoB0hlYul6MXIHVks9moWZPtOX4wA3zQlGJHRHn/90Z5MaSNvTd1Uq6Vu2W/nCNby2xWkw+7M3J1aWglWPc/94HjGtIKlweh0bAn+2Zve0QbGxpt3nxEmxfyrQ+u13KnPBJj/UvkTeMqDStdd5x9AEjnSEvykAikjaAG7/X7iMoG1gE5xbjLfhfkRxl238reA5saMa8a+8HxDakLrYBugAbiulzqT+Y3Itps8qOc78ZdzgvjqxwlB+Rt4x4g7vLz7snp8knIcvdlt3w/hHXH2YdqBDhA/T+R8jQ+NAr/s9BB7W4ZV4BxR+6Tl4wrae+R8/1I6kPIW9l7Ya/kyowpLP41FPLHIIUYAPFGWgANQZwTe4KTf78Prc+yxb9m06epzDJ29NRn3LdknKry9gGkEgoxACrDFmAkTZBuuci4svg+uhCA0AKoCRlTeKfJnpjN7QjLPlx8xbjLg3u1/AC9CEBoAdQyuOzDUMcjZtsqQVuQYb/1fa58KS/LXi3HKAuA0AKoS3CdM+4nSEovFdrnrDr9PHsPyxZodKr9LnoNoHKoHgSo5MD5+/e0xvkPgUflGjnauOrBh8YVbfQpsMKqCfk9LYAE/BRgAH+iu8NgmLiFAAAAAElFTkSuQmCC) no-repeat center center;
}
.w-e-text h3{
  font-size: .32rem;
  min-height:.5rem;
  line-height:.5rem;
  color: #03142b;
  padding-left: .12rem;
  border-left: none;
  font-weight:bold;
  position: relative;
}
.w-e-text h3:before{
  position: absolute;
  content: "";
  top: .04rem;
  left: 0;
  width: .04rem;
  height: .2rem;
  background: #c7000b;
}

.w-e-text h1 p,
.w-e-text h1 div,
.w-e-text h2 p,
.w-e-text h2 div,
.w-e-text h3 p,
.w-e-text h3 div,
.w-e-text h4 p,
.w-e-text h4 div{
  font-weight:bold;
}

/*引用*/
.w-e-text blockquote {
  position: relative;
  color: #999;
  min-height:.28rem;
  /*padding: 0 0 0 .12rem;*/
  /*text-indent: 2em;*/
  text-align:justify;
  padding:0;
}
.w-e-text blockquote p{
  color:#999;
}

.w-e-text blockquote:before {
  position: absolute;
  content: "";
  top: 0;
  left: 0;
  width: .04rem;
  height: .28rem;
  background: #d8d8d8;
}
/*代码块*/
.w-e-text code {

}
.w-e-text pre {
  height: auto;
  padding: .14rem;
  background: #fafafa;
  border: 1px solid #e8e8e8;
  min-height:.28rem;
  color: #222;
}

.w-e-text a{
  text-decoration: underline;
  color: #1e88e5;
  cursor: pointer;
  /*position: relative;*/
  /*margin-left: 20px;*/
}

/*图片*/
.w-e-text .editor_img_box{
  /*width:440px;*/
  width:100%;
  max-width:100%;
  /*width:460px;*/
  text-align:center;
  position:relative;
  margin:0 auto;
  /*padding:10px;*/
  /*box-sizing: border-box;*/
  clear:both;
}
.w-e-text .editor_img_box img{
  /*width:100%;*/
  max-width:100%;
  display:block;
}

.w-e-text .editor_img_box .editor_img_title{
  position: relative;
  width: 100%;
  /*height: .3rem;line-height:.3rem;*/
  height: auto;
  line-height:.4rem;
  text-align:left;
  color: #666;
  font-size: .32rem;
  margin-top:.2rem;
  /*font-family:'楷体';*/
}


/*视频*/
.w-e-text .editor_video_box{
  /*width:440px;*/
  width:100%;
  max-width:100%;
  /*width:460px;*/
  text-align:center;
  position:relative;
  margin:0 auto;
  /*padding:10px;*/
  /*box-sizing: border-box;*/
  clear:both;
}

.w-e-text .editor_video_box .editor_video_show{
  max-width:100%;margin:0 auto;
}
.w-e-text .editor_video_box video{
  width:100%;
  max-width:100%;
  margin:0 auto;
  display:block;
}
.editor_video_box .editor_video_play{
  display:none;
}
.w-e-text .editor_video_box .editor_video_title{
  position: relative;
  width: 100%;
  /*height: .3rem;line-height:.3rem;*/
  height: auto;
  line-height:.4rem;
  text-align:center;
  color: #666;
  font-size: .32rem;
  margin-top:.2rem;
  /*font-family:'楷体';*/
}
.editor_video_box img{
  margin:0 auto;
  max-width:100%;
}


/*音频*/
.w-e-text .editor_audio_box{
  /*width:440px;*/
  width:100%;
  max-width:100%;
  min-width:260px;
  /*height:54px;*/
  text-align:center;
  position:relative;
  margin:0 auto .1rem auto;
  /*min-height:250px;*/
  /*background:#fff;*/
  /*padding:10px;*/
  box-sizing: border-box;
}
.w-e-text .editor_audio_box audio{
  width:100%;
  display:block;
}

audio::-internal-media-controls-download-button {
  display:none;
}

audio::-webkit-media-controls-enclosure {
  overflow:hidden;
}

audio::-webkit-media-controls-panel {
  width: calc(100% + .3rem);
}
/*第三方视频*/
.w-e-text iframe{
  width:100%;
  /*width:510px;*/
  /*height:498px;*/
  max-width:100%;
  position:static !important;
}
.w-e-text .editor_audio_box .editor_audio_title{
  position: relative;
  width: 100%;
  /*height: .3rem;line-height:.3rem;*/
  height: auto;
  line-height:.4rem;
  text-align:center;
  color: #666;
  font-size: .32rem;
  margin-top:.2rem;
  /*font-family:'楷体';*/
}


.editor_audio_name{display:none;width:100%;height:.4rem;line-height:.4rem;font-size:.24rem;color:#333;}


.span_super,.span_sub{
  font-size: smaller;
}

/*对应的对齐方式*/
.editor_float_left{
  float:left;
  margin-right:.2rem !important;
}
.editor_float_right{
  float:right;
  margin-left:.2rem !important;
}

.w-e-text:after {
  content: "";
  display: table;
  clear: both;
}
.editor_img_align,.editor_img_close,.ui-resizable-handle{
  display:none;
}
.w-e-text .editor_resize_show{
  display:none;
}

.w-e-text .editor_img_box,.w-e-text .editor_video_box,.w-e-text .editor_audio_box{
  margin-bottom:.2rem;
}

.editor_img_title input,.editor_video_title input,.editor_audio_title input{
  display:none;
}

.w-e-text video,.w-e-text audio,.w-e-text img{
  max-width:100%;
}


.video-js{width:100%;height: auto;
  /*min-height:1.6rem;*/
}
.video-js .vjs-tech{position: static;}
.w-e-text .video-js .vjs-menu-item{
  color:#fff;
}
.w-e-text .video-js .vjs-menu li.vjs-selected,
.w-e-text .video-js .vjs-menu li.vjs-selected:focus,
.w-e-text .video-js .vjs-menu li.vjs-selected:hover{
  color:#2b333f;
}
.w-e-text .video-js .tcp-quality-switcher-value p,
.w-e-text .video-js .tcp-quality-switcher-value p{
  color:#fff;
}